Call Waiting
You can answer an incoming call while you have a call in
progress, if this service is supported by the network and you have
previously set the Call waiting option to Activate.
You are notified of an incoming call by a call waiting tone. For
more information, refer to “Additional Settings” on page 173.
To answer a new call while you have a call in progress:
1.
In a single motion, touch
and slide it to the right to
answer the new incoming call.
2.
Tap an option from the on-screen menu:
• Putting XX on hold to place the previous caller on hold while you
answer the new incoming call.
• Ending call with XXX to end the previous call and answer the new
call.
Note: The new caller appears at the top of the list. The previous caller is
placed on hold and appears at the bottom of the list.
3.
Tap Swap to switch between the two calls. This places the
new caller on hold and activates the previous call.
Important!: The currently active call is displayed with a green background.
4.
Tap Swap again to switch back.
Logs Tab
The Logs tab is a list of the phone numbers (or Contacts entries)
for calls you placed, accepted, or missed. The Logs tab makes
redialing a number fast and easy. It is continually updated as your
device automatically adds new numbers to the beginning of the list
and removes the oldest entries from the bottom of the list.
Accessing the Logs Tab
1.
From the Home screen, tap
(Logs tab).
2.
Tap an entry to view available options.
Note: The Logs tab only records calls that occur while the phone is turned on.
If a call is received while it is turned off, it will not be included in your
calling history.
Each entry contains the phone number (if it is available) and
Contacts entry name (if the number is in your Contacts).
